Re: no mouse under 2.6.8 kernel
On Mon, 2005-05-09 at 12:26 -0500, jroed@mts.net wrote:
> I am currently running Debian with a 2.4 Kernel. I recently upgraded to the
> 2.6.8-k7 kernel, but now my X Windows will not work. I get an error saying
> that it couldn't initialize the mouse because /dev/psaux doesn't exit (i
> don't know why it doesn't) i had heard that there were some changes to the
> way the PS/2 mice are handled and that it might have changed
> to /dev/input/mice but there is no device with that name either. Does anyone
> now of a way to fix this without compiling my own kernel ? And if i am going
> to need to recompile, are there any good programs out there to help me do
> so ? I tried once before and broke my system beyond repair.
>
>
try: modprobe mousedev
that should make /dev/input/mice show up for you.
